Anda di halaman 1dari 6

Multidimensional Database,

Array/Matriks, OLTP dan


OLAP
Multidimensional Database
 Multidimensional Database (MDB) merupakan variasi dari model relasional yang
mengunakan struktur multidimensional mengorganisasikan data dan menjelaskan
relasi antara data.

FITUR MULTIDIMENSIONAL CUBE


 Contoh Mutidimensi Database : • Rotation/Pivoting yaitu Memutar sumbu pada
cube untuk memperoleh data yang diinginkan.
• Slicing yaitu Pemotongan data berdasarkan
kategori tertentu.
• Dicing yaitu Penyaringan subset data dari
proses Slicing.
• Drill down yaitu Menampilkan data dalam
bentuk lebih detail.
• Consolidation yaitu Menyatukan data dalam
hirarki yang lebih tinggi.
Array / Matriks
 Array adalah kumpulan data yg memiliki tipe sama, variabel yg sama dan setiap data
dibedakn dengan indeks dalam array.
 Array multidimensi adalah suatu array yang mempunyai subskrip lebih dari dua.
Bentuk pendeklarasian array sama saja dengan array dimensi satu maupun array
dimensi dua.

Contoh : Untuk matriks 3 x 3


Perbedaan array 1 dimensi,
dimensi dan multidimensi
 Array 1 dimensi

Elemen-elemen array dapat diakses oleh program menggunakan suatu indeks tertentu.

 Array 2 dimensi

Array dua dimensi sering kali digambarkan/dianalogikan sebagai sebuah matriks atau
bentuk grid.

 Array multi dimensi

Array multidimensi berarti array yang kita deklasaikan dapat dikembangkan ke array
dimensi 2 dst.
Perbedaan OLTP dan OLAP

 Online Transaction Processing (OLTP) : sistem yang berorientasi proses yang


memproses transaksi secara langsung melalui
komputer yang terhubung dalam jaringan.

 Online Analytical Processing (OLAP) : metode pendekatan untuk menyajikan jawaban


dari permintaan proses analisis yang bersifat
dimensional secara cepat
OLTP = keputusan OLAP = bisnis

Query yg digunakan Simple Query. Query yg digunakan Complex Queries.

Kecepatan proses Pada dasarnya sangat Kecepatan proses Tergantung dari data yg
cepat. dilibatkan.
Data diorganisasikan berdasarkan fungsi atau Data diorganisasikan berorientasi pada
operasi. transaksi.

Space yg dibutuhkan Relativ kecil. Space yg dibutuhkan Lebih besar.

DBDesain bersifat Entity Relational. DBDesain bersifat de-normalisasi.

Digunakan setiap saat. Digunakan seperlunya saja.

Aksesnya bisa write, read dan lain-lain. Sering dibaca karena digunakan untuk analisa.

Penggunanya bisa sampai ratusan bahkan


Penggunanya adalah puluhan.
ribuan.

Anda mungkin juga menyukai